1 // automatically generated by admSerialization.py, do not edit!
2 #include "ADM_default.h"
3 #include "ADM_paramList.h"
4 #include "ADM_coreJson.h"
5 #include "confStillimage.h"
configuration_jserialize(const char * file,const configuration * key)6 bool  configuration_jserialize(const char *file, const configuration *key){
7 admJson json;
8 json.addUint32("start",key->start);
9 json.addUint32("duration",key->duration);
10 return json.dumpToFile(file);
11 };
configuration_jdeserialize(const char * file,const ADM_paramList * tmpl,configuration * key)12 bool  configuration_jdeserialize(const char *file, const ADM_paramList *tmpl,configuration *key){
13 admJsonToCouple json;
14 CONFcouple *c=json.readFromFile(file);
15 if(!c) {ADM_error("Cannot read json file");return false;}
16 bool r= ADM_paramLoadPartial(c,tmpl,key);
17 delete c;
18 return r;
19 };
20